2000 Beaujolais-Villages AOC, Beaujolais, France

Fairly mature, spicy nose with partly preserved red and black berries, notes of dried flowers and mineral traces. Quite firm on the palate and quite juicy, spicy, fine sandy tannins and mineral notes, good persistence, fairly creamy, light acid bite, good finish.

Best to drink: 2007+. What our ratings mean
